East Asian Economic Integration: Implications of a U.S.-Korea Free Trade Agreement
Published May 25, 2011
Download PDF

The United States and Korea finished the eighth round of negotiations for a bilateral free trade agreement (FTA) in mid-March 2007, and the agreement is likely to be concluded eventually.1 If the FTA is implemented, Korea will be able to join the global trend toward regionalism, and Korea will not be one of the countries coming late to regionalism. Also, the FTA will improve the relationship between the United States and Korea and lead to closer economic cooperation.
